Job Description

GRC Program Manager ensuring adherence to cyber laws and overseeing compliance activities for Velera. Responsible for implementing governance, risk, and compliance tools and promoting a security-conscious culture.

Responsibilities:

  • The GRC (Governance, Risk, & Compliance) Program Manager plays a critical role in ensuring the company adheres to applicable cyber laws, regulations and information security policies and standards.
  • Design, implement, and govern cyber risk management and technology compliance activities, collectively as a program.
  • Responsible for the implementation and optimization of a governance, risk and compliance tool with execution of one or more cyber risk management programs.
  • Perform program functions and duties that may include: planning, scheduling, and oversight of internal/external system user attestations across the enterprise; assessing and consulting on third-party cyber risks; review and negotiation of cyber contracts; coordination of IT components of onsite and virtual audits/assessments (e.g., SOC1/2, PCI DSS/NIST CSF, NIST AI RMF).
  • Monitor and assess program governance and effectiveness (e.g., QA reviews, control testing).

Requirements:

  • Eight (8) years of relevant experience in cyber GRC, technology controls consulting, PCI/NIST CSF assessments, IT internal/external auditing, or cyber risk management.
  • At least five (5) years in a GRC program manager or equivalent role identifying, assessing, and mitigating information security, technology compliance, and cyber risks.
  • Implementation of GRC tool (Optro, Vanta, Drata, OneTrust) and control automation required
  • Experience in Financial Services, Fintech, SaaS environments highly preferred.
